Re: contacts
That depends on exactly what you mean by contacts.
The radio will hold 1024 contacts to be used for making calls, such as talkgroups and friends private IDs.
It can also hold the entire world database of DMR IDs, used to display the call sign and name for an incoming call.

Re: GPS slow to find location
That sounds normal for these radios. When the GPS starts up it always has to do a cold start. (Because there is no backup battery).
